SALES REPRESENTATIVE (Portland, Maine, United States, 04103)
Dal‑Tile, a subsidiary of Mohawk Industries, is the largest manufacturer of tile and natural stone in the United States. We are looking for an exceptional Sales Representative to join our dedicated team and help grow our market share in the Portland region.
Primary ObjectiveIncrease market share and sales for the Dal‑Tile SBU in the prescribed region/area. Expand the account base by servicing existing customers and through cold calling.
Responsibilities- Conduct weekly sales calls, servicing existing customers and making 4-5 cold calls per week.
- Prepare weekly “Sales” and “Call” reports.
- Develop monthly sales‑call strategy and plan travel calendar.
- Conduct area market analysis of top accounts (dealers, contractors, builders) and research product data to determine sales strategy.
- Grow market share by increasing sales volume while maintaining company‑approved product margin goals.
- Complete “Positive Action Forms” for all cold calls that result in a display, rack and/or sale.
- Utilize influence and negotiation skills to sell and/or place displays in customer showrooms.
- Conduct client follow‑ups via phone, letter, or email.
- Maintain client files and perform timely follow‑up on programs and projects.
- Provide PK seminars to customers.
- Utilize “On Demand” reporting to achieve sales objectives.
- Perform other duties as required.
